The Health Informatics Development Team consists of an agile DevOps team primarily focused on the delivery of IT enabled change and a DataOps team concerned with the effective technical operation of the complex information management environment.
This post is for a senior technical and development lead on the DevOps team, which currently consists of ten team members with varying levels of skills. The technology environment consists of newly developed Microsoft Business Intelligence systems using SQL Server BI stack tools like (SSIS, SSAS, SSRS), delivered via SharePoint and Power BI, as well as the new Trust EHR system (EPIC). The post holder will be expected to utilise the entire stack, including front-end EPIC reporting tools.
Technical development and maintenance may be required across any of these areas and therefore the department requires a breadth and depth of technical knowledge across the team to support this complex environment.

The role will require the post holder to provide expert advice and guidance in the definition of projects and the design of products to meet customer’s needs.
The post holder will be expected, within the context of the broader programme of work, to manage development projects to completion, oversee the work required to achieve project goals and be involved in the design and implementation of processes to support the transition of those products into operation – e.g. support processes, documentation, user training etc.
Similarly the post holder will need to be able to analyse and design solutions for problems or issues with products and systems in operation – providing second/third line support and expertise for systems in operation.
The post holder may be called upon to train others or promote and explain products and systems to customers across the organisation.
You will be part of the development team responsible for developing BI technology to consolidate and professionalise our current estate, including the newly implemented EPIC stack.
Development tasks may be required across any of these technology and data operations areas and therefore you will need a breadth and depth of technical knowledge across the team to support this complex environment.
